What To Expect From Nearby Pawn Shops Buying Jewelry

When visiting a nearby pawn shop to sell jewelry, knowing what to expect can reduce anxiety and improve outcomes. The process is generally straightforward but involves several evaluation steps. Customers should anticipate a professional appraisal, questions about ownership, and clear explanations of any offers made. Upon arrival, staff will typically inspect the item visually and with specialized tools. They assess weight, material composition, and overall condition. If gemstones are involved, additional testing may be required to determine authenticity and quality. Throughout this process, reputable shops maintain open communication to keep customers informed.

Legal requirements also shape how pawn shops operate when purchasing jewelry. Sellers must provide valid identification, and transactions are recorded for regulatory compliance. Awareness of the duties of a licensed Pawnbroker highlights why these procedures are strictly followed. These safeguards protect both parties and ensure legitimate business practices.

Payment, Timing, And Final Decisions

Most pawn shops offer immediate payment once an agreement is reached, typically in cash or check. The entire process can take anywhere from a few minutes to over half an hour depending on complexity. Sellers are under no obligation to accept an offer and can decline at any time without penalty.

In summary, selling jewelry at a nearby pawn shop is a practical option when approached with realistic expectations. By understanding appraisal methods, legal procedures, and payment processes, customers can navigate transactions with confidence. A transparent, respectful experience benefits both the seller and the business while fostering trust in the community.

How to Prevent White Residue on Plastic in the Dishwasher

The most common cause of white residue on plastic in the dishwasher is a lack of rinsing. Most modern dishwashers use less water, which is good for the environment but can mean that detergent doesn’t get fully rinsed away. This problem is particularly common if you’re not using a rinse aid. Rinse aids help reduce the residue by encouraging water droplets to roll off your dishes instead of clinging. They’re a simple add-on to your usual dishwashing routine that can make all the difference.

Other reasons for white residue on plastic in the dishwasher include using too much detergent or not letting it dissolve properly. Powder detergents can clump up and don’t dissolve in cold water, and this can lead to residue being left behind. Low water temperature can also cause problems, since the detergent won’t be able to break down grease and food as well.

A vinegar rinse is another great way to clear up mineral buildup. Pour a cup of vinegar into the top rack and run an empty cycle to help dissolve any residue that’s accumulated. It’s a great way to keep your dishwasher clean and odor-free. Another option is to add a rinse-aid product like Jet Dry to your regular routine. It’s a simple add-on that can help prevent white residue from forming on your plastic dishes in the first place by keeping them dry and preventing water spots.

How Local Pawn Loans Work

For many individuals in need of short-term financial assistance, local pawn loans can provide quick access to funds without the hassle of extensive credit evaluations and lengthy application processes. However, pawning items comes with its own unique set of risks and costs, and understanding how this loan type works can help you make better decisions about your financial needs.

Getting a local nearby pawn loans involves bringing a valuable item to a pawn shop and negotiating with a store owner about how much you’ll receive for your property. Unlike traditional loans, which often require detailed documentation and extensive credit checks, pawn shop loans are primarily based on the value of the collateral you provide. This makes them an attractive option for individuals who have trouble qualifying for conventional loans due to a poor credit history.
